Topologically-enforced bifurcations in superconducting circuits

G. Engelhardt, M. Benito, G. Platero and T. Brandes. Phys. Rev. Lett. 118, 197702 (2017). The relationship of topological insulators and superconductors and the field of nonlinear dynamics is widely unexplored. To address this subject, we adopt the linear coupling geometry of the Su-Schrieffer-Heeger model, a paradigmatic example for a…

Floquet engineering of long-range p-wave superconductivity

M. Benito, A. Gómez-León, V. M. Bastidas, T. Brandes and G. Platero Pys. Rev. B 90, 205127 (2014) Floquet Majorana fermions appear as steady states at the boundary of time-periodic topological phases of matter. In this work, we theoretically study the main features of these exotic topological phases in the…

Random-walk topological transition revealed by electron counting

G. Engelhardt, M. Benito, G. Platero, G. Schaller and T. Brandes. Phys. Rev. B 96, 241404(R) (2017) The appearance of topological effects in systems exhibiting a nontrivial topological band structure strongly relies on the coherent wave nature of the equations of motion. Here, we reveal topological dynamics in a classical stochastic…
